Michal Preminger is an independent healthcare innovation executive based in Cambridge, Massachusetts, having recently stepped down as Head of Johnson & Johnson Innovation for East North America in April 2025. During her seven-year tenure, she directed the region's external research portfolio, overseeing early-stage investments, collaborations, and licensing across the pharmaceutical, consumer health, and medical device sectors. Previously, she spent 13 years as Executive Director of Harvard University’s Office of Technology Development at Harvard Medical School, managing technology commercialization and startup formation. She holds a PhD from the Weizmann Institute of Science, previously held senior leadership roles at the publicly traded genomics company Compugen, and serves on the board of directors for MassBio. Preminger currently focuses on independent life sciences projects, leveraging her extensive background in bridging academic research, early-stage biotechnology startups, and corporate pharmaceutical development.
